Our apartment in Chengdu
A shot of our apartment in Chengdu it is on the back side on the corner and ground floor-we have two bed rooms with ac and washing machine but no frig
. The washing machine is on the back porch as well as the immersion heater-I guess it does not get very cold here. We have two bedrooms but starting th 28 of September will have a guest from America staying with us. He is helping with the teacher training course for 10 days.

Countdown to China 2007
I hope I can improve my Chinese by going to China alone-I have rented an apartment in Chebgdu for US$100/mo-I am now looking for someone there to help me learn Chinese. There are 5 weeks befor I leave for China. Our visas are at the Chinese embassy in New York city and I can track them on the webb,I have almost 100 yuan in Chinese money-that is about US$10 but I can use my visa when I get there to get cash. There is much to do here befor I go,cut wood paint the house and other jobs-thanks for looking at my blog-Tim
